We would like to welcome more volunteers to join our friendly clear-up group and help care for the Dissenters' Cemetery in Cottenham. Typical tasks include clearing overgrown foliage and keeping the Cemetery and graves tidy. Our volunteer sessions take place on the third Saturday of each month, with occasional Friday sessions now introduced. It’s a wonderful opportunity to enjoy the outdoors and meet others. Directions - car

Cottenham is located about six miles north of Cambridge. From the A14 (J32), take the B1049 through Histon towards Cottenham. The Dissenters' Cemetery is on Lambs Lane, opposite Cottenham Primary School.

Cottenham Dissenters' Cemetery is a beautiful Victorian Cemetery located in the Cambridgeshire Village of Cottenham. Originally founded in 1845 as a place of burial for local Nonconformists (Dissenters). Today, it is maintained and managed by volunteer trustees as a charitable organisation for everyone in Cottenham.
